First song as a complete band! This was written and recorded in april to be released as a little promo for our first show ever in Springfield, IL at SOHO Fest. One of my first ever songs not about a real life experience so I hope you enjoy this little story about a girl named Louise!

This is another older tune (started in 2011) that was just completed in late March. This is about a girl that moved away right as we started getting close. Of course I tried to follow her down to Texas but things weren’t meant to be and I came home in a funk. This is me talking to myself so to speak to get me back to normal as the overlaying vocals are having a conversation before the chorus hits.
